Common Causes of RZR Fires
1. Overheating of Engine and Exhaust Systems
The engine and exhaust system of a RZR operate at very high temperatures. If the cooling system is compromised, or if airflow to these components is restricted, temperatures can rise to dangerous levels. This overheating can ignite surrounding materials, such as oil, grease, plastic components, or even accumulated debris.
- Cooling System Issues: A faulty radiator, low coolant levels, a clogged coolant line, or a malfunctioning cooling fan can all lead to the engine overheating. This excess heat can then transfer to other parts of the vehicle.
- Exhaust System Leaks or Blockages: A cracked exhaust manifold or pipe can leak hot exhaust gases onto nearby flammable materials. Conversely, a blockage in the exhaust system can cause excessive backpressure and heat buildup.
- Restricted Airflow: Off-road environments are notorious for dust, mud, and vegetation. If the air intakes for the engine or the radiator become clogged with debris, the engine may run hotter, and components like the exhaust can retain more heat.
2. Electrical System Malfunctions
The electrical system of any vehicle is a complex network of wires, fuses, relays, and components. A fault in this system can generate sparks or excessive heat, leading to ignition.
- Short Circuits: Damaged wiring insulation, loose connections, or improperly installed aftermarket electrical accessories can cause short circuits. When a short occurs, a large amount of electrical current flows through an unintended path, generating intense heat and potentially sparks that can ignite fuel or other flammable materials.
- Faulty Components: Malfunctioning alternators, batteries, starter motors, or control modules can overheat or cause intermittent electrical issues that create a fire risk.
- Improper Modifications: Adding aftermarket lights, stereos, winches, or other electrical accessories without proper gauge wiring, fusing, or installation techniques can overload the existing electrical system or create new points of failure.
3. Fuel Leaks and Fluid Contamination
Fuel is highly flammable, and its presence near heat sources is a direct recipe for disaster. Leaks in the fuel system or the presence of other flammable fluids can be ignited by hot engine or exhaust components.
- Fuel Line Damage: Vibration, abrasion from rubbing against other components, or physical impact can damage fuel lines, leading to leaks. Even a small leak can spray fuel onto hot engine parts or the exhaust system.
- Fuel Injector Issues: Faulty fuel injectors can leak fuel into the engine bay.
- Oil or Grease Buildup: While not as volatile as fuel, significant accumulations of oil or grease on the engine or exhaust components can still ignite and sustain a fire, especially if they are exposed to extreme heat over time.
4. Debris Accumulation
The nature of off-roading means RZRs are frequently exposed to grass, leaves, mud, and other combustible materials. This debris can easily get caught in the undercarriage, around the engine, or within the exhaust system.
- Engine Bay and Exhaust Clutter: Dry grass, leaves, or brush can accumulate in the engine bay or wrap around hot exhaust components. When these materials reach their ignition temperature, they can smolder and eventually burst into flames.
- Undercarriage Buildup: Mud and vegetation clinging to the undercarriage can also pose a fire risk if they come into contact with hot exhaust pipes or other engine parts.
5. Maintenance and Operational Factors
Neglecting routine maintenance or operating the RZR under extreme conditions can exacerbate the risk of fire.
- Lack of Cleaning: Failing to regularly clean the engine bay and undercarriage to remove debris is a major contributing factor.
- Ignoring Warning Signs: Unusual noises, smells (like burning oil or electrical insulation), or performance issues should never be ignored. These can be early indicators of a problem that could lead to a fire.
- Harsh Operating Conditions: Prolonged high-speed operation in very hot weather, or operating in extremely dusty or overgrown areas without proper precautions, can push the vehicle's systems beyond their intended limits.
Preventative Measures
To mitigate the risk of a RZR catching fire, owners should:
- Perform Regular Maintenance: Follow the manufacturer's recommended maintenance schedule, paying close attention to the cooling system, electrical connections, and fuel lines.
- Keep the Vehicle Clean: Regularly clean the engine bay, undercarriage, and exhaust system to remove any accumulated debris.
- Inspect for Leaks: Periodically check for fuel, oil, or coolant leaks.
- Be Mindful of Modifications: If installing aftermarket accessories, ensure they are done correctly by qualified professionals using appropriate wiring and fusing.
- Monitor Vehicle Performance: Pay attention to any unusual sounds, smells, or changes in how the RZR operates. Address issues promptly.
- Use Fire-Resistant Materials: Consider applying heat-resistant coatings or wraps to sensitive areas, especially around the exhaust system, if operating in high-risk environments.
